摘要
通过对七种木质材料水抽提液中单宁含量的定量分析,确定水解类单宁是引起石膏浆料缓凝的重要化学物质之一,木质原料水抽提液对石膏浆料凝固和石膏凝固体强度的影响与其中单宁含量不呈显著相关。此外,山杨制造石膏刨花板的试验表明:用柞木水抽提液取代80%的商用缓凝剂Retardan P是可行的。
A quantitive analysis on tannin contents of 7 kinds of wooden materials and their wafer extractives was given in this study. The results indicated that there are no significant relationship between, the tannin contents from water extractires of the wooden materials and setting of gypsum slurry as the strength of gypsum prism, although the hydrolyzable tannins can retarded the hydration of gypsum slurry severely. In addition, a result obtained from a experiment of manufacturing gypsum-bonded particlehoard made from populus showed that 80% of commercial retarder Retardan P can be replaced by the water, extractives-from oak barks.
